AI Technical Summary

Technical Problem

In the pursuit of lightweighting, existing precast wall panels suffer from insufficient impact resistance, limited panel size, and are difficult to install, with messy joints that affect aesthetics.

Method used

It adopts a composite structure of aluminum alloy wall panels and installation keel, enhances strength through aluminum honeycomb filling, achieves rapid positioning by using the cooperation of protrusions and grooves, and achieves tool-free installation by combining L-shaped mounting plate and galvanized steel plate keel with high friction coefficient.

Benefits of technology

While achieving lightweight design, it also improves impact resistance, reduces transportation and installation difficulty, and ensures rapid and accurate positioning and installation efficiency of the wall panels.

Abstract

本实用新型涉及建筑装饰领域,公开了一种便于定位的预制墙板,包括铝合金墙板和安装龙骨,所述铝合金墙板采用前铝合金层和后铝合金层复合而成,所述前铝合金层和后铝合金层中间填充有铝蜂窝,所述铝合金墙板四边设置有封边,所述封边的长边处设置有0.4mm*5mm的凹槽,所述封边的长边处设置有与凹槽相互配合的凸块,所述铝合金墙板的后侧固定连接有安装板,所述安装板扣合在安装龙骨的表面。本实用新型中,通过在上层铝合金板与下层铝合金板之间设置一层铝蜂窝,使成品复合铝合金结构板有更好的强度,由于铝蜂窝为空心蜂窝状,从而整个复合铝合金结构板比较轻盈,在保证结构强度的同时实现轻量化,同时降低了运输和安装的难度。

Claims

1. A pre-fabricated wall panel for ease of positioning comprising an aluminium alloy wall panel (11) and mounting rails (31) characterised in that: The aluminum alloy wall panel (11) is composed of a front aluminum alloy layer (12) and a rear aluminum alloy layer (13). The front aluminum alloy layer (12) and the rear aluminum alloy layer (13) are filled with aluminum honeycomb (14). The aluminum alloy wall panel (11) has edge sealing (15) on all four sides. The long side of the edge sealing (15) has a 0.4mm*5mm groove (21). The long side of the edge sealing (15) has a protrusion (22) that cooperates with the groove (21). The rear side of the aluminum alloy wall panel (11) is fixedly connected to an installation plate (32). The installation plate (32) is fastened to the surface of the installation keel (31).

2. A precast wall panel for ease of positioning according to claim 1, wherein: The cross-sectional shape of the mounting keel (31) is set to I-shape, and the mounting keel (31) is integrally formed from galvanized steel plate.

3. A precast wall panel for ease of positioning according to claim 1, wherein: The inner wall of the mounting keel (31) is provided with a hanging groove, and the end of the mounting plate (32) away from the aluminum alloy wall panel (11) is fastened in the hanging groove of the mounting keel (31).

4. A precast wall panel for ease of positioning according to claim 1, wherein: The mounting plate (32) is L-shaped and is fixed to the aluminum alloy wall panel (11) by rivets (33).

5. A prefabricated wall panel for easy positioning according to claim 1, characterized in that: One side of the protrusion (22) is set as an arc segment, and the other side of the protrusion (22) is set as a straight segment.

6. A precast wall panel for ease of positioning according to claim 5 wherein: The outer wall of the protrusion (22) fits against the inner wall of the groove (21).

7. A precast wall panel for ease of positioning according to claim 1, wherein: The edge banding (15) is a 2mm plastic edge strip.

8. A precast wall panel for ease of positioning according to claim 1, wherein: The thickness of both the front aluminum alloy layer (12) and the rear aluminum alloy layer (13) is 1.6 mm.
